Mohamed Salah Announces Emotional Liverpool Departure After Nine Years
Salah Announces Liverpool Exit in Emotional Farewell Video

Liverpool Football Club is set to bid farewell to one of its modern icons as Mohamed Salah has officially announced his departure at the conclusion of the current season. The Egyptian superstar shared an emotional 129-second video across his social media platforms on Tuesday night, confirming the end of his remarkable nine-year tenure at Anfield.

A Legacy of Goals and Glory

During his illustrious spell with Liverpool, Salah has cemented his place among the club's all-time greats. The 33-year-old forward has netted an impressive 255 goals across 435 appearances, securing him the third position on Liverpool's prestigious all-time leading goalscorers chart. His trophy cabinet, prominently featured in the farewell video, brims with every major club honor available during his time with the Reds.

Heartfelt Words to the Anfield Faithful

In the poignant video message, Salah expressed profound gratitude and emotional attachment to the club that has defined his career. "Hello, everyone. Unfortunately, the day has come," Salah began, seated before his collection of golden boots and championship trophies. "This is the first part of my farewell. I will be leaving Liverpool at the end of the season."

The forward elaborated on his deep connection with the club, stating: "I wanted to start by saying that I never imagined how deeply this club, this city, this people, would become part of my life. Liverpool is not just a football club, it's a passion, it's a history, it's a spirit. I can't explain in words to anyone not part of this club."

Tribute to Teammates and Tragic Loss

Salah made a particularly moving reference to former teammate Diogo Jota, who tragically passed away in a car accident last summer at just 28 years old. "We celebrated victory, we won the most important trophies, and we fought together through the hardest time in our life," Salah reflected, highlighting the bonds forged during his Liverpool career.

The Egyptian international extended heartfelt thanks to both current and former teammates, reserving special praise for the Liverpool supporters. "And to the fans... I don't have enough words: the support you showed me through the best time of my career and you stood by me in the toughest times, it's something I will never forget. And something I will take with me always," he expressed emotionally.

Future Uncertain as Final Games Approach

While Salah offered no specific details about his next career move, speculation continues to link him with a potential transfer to the Saudi Pro League, a rumor that has persisted for approximately two years. "Leaving is never easy," Salah acknowledged. "You gave me the best time of my life, I will be always one of you. This club will always be my home to me and to my family."

He concluded his message with the iconic Liverpool phrase: "Thank you for everything. Because of all of you, I will never walk alone."

Final Opportunities for Silverware

Salah still has significant objectives to pursue in his remaining time with Liverpool. The club continues to compete in both the Champions League and FA Cup, with finals scheduled for May 30th and May 16th respectively. As currently stands, his final appearance for Liverpool is projected to be the Premier League home fixture against Brentford on May 24th.

Liverpool FC officially acknowledged the impending departure through an Instagram statement: "Mohamed Salah is to bring the curtain down on his illustrious career with Liverpool Football Club at the end of the 2025-26 season. With plenty still left to play for this season, Salah is firmly focused on trying to achieve the best possible finish to the campaign for Liverpool and, therefore, the time to fully celebrate his legacy and achievements will follow later in the year when he bids farewell to Anfield."
